Logo iPeople, inc.
iPeople, Inc. is a Philippines-based holding and management company. The Company is a holding company which focused its investments in education sector through its subsidiaries. The Company’s operating subsidiaries are Malayan Education System, Inc. (Mapua University), National Teachers College (NTC), and University of Nueva Caceres (UNC). Mapua University also has three wholly owned subsidiaries, including Malayan Colleges Laguna, Inc. (MCL), Malayan High School of Science, Inc. (MHSS) and Malayan Colleges Mindanao, Inc. (MCM). MCL offers programs in engineering, computer science, information technology, business, accountancy, and hotel and restaurant management. MCM offer Mapua education. MHSS is a science and math oriented high school. NTC is the higher education institution to offer collegiate programs dedicated to teacher education. UNC is a university offers complete basic education and it offers a nurturing education and serves.
